That sounds alot like the clutch buzz. It occurs exactly at those RPMs and gear choice doesn't matter.

You may be hearing the "buzz" and think it is coming from up there instead.

Unfortunately if it IS the clutch buzz, you are pretty much stuck with it - as I have been from day 1 with the car. My clutch is getting replaced on thursday, so maybe it will go away for a while. It is a mechanical feature of the car and nothing technically is wrong, but it sure is annoying!!
